Fast Facts for Computer Specialists in New Jersey

  • Cities with highest percentage of jobs relative to population: Trenton and Atlantic City
  • Cities with lowest percentage of jobs relative to population: Camden and Newark
  • Cities with the highest absolute number of jobs: Edison and Newark

Salaries for Computer Specialists in New Jersey

  • Metro areas with the highest median salaries: Newark and Atlantic City. (See table at bottom of page)

Job Popularity in Metro Areas for Computer Specialists

The map below shows job statistics for the career type by metro area, for New Jersey. A table below the map shows job popularity and salaries across the state.

Metro Areas Rated for Popularity (as of 2008) for:
Computer Specialists

Listed below are metro areas ranked by the popularity of jobs for Computer Specialists relative to the population of the city, as of 2008. Salary data was obtained from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ics.

A Relative Popularity of 1.0 means that the city has an average number of the particular job, for its population, compared to the rest of the US. Higher numbers mean proportionally more jobs of that type.
Metro AreaJobsSalary
(2008)
Relative
Popularity

NEW JERSEY

   
Trenton780$74,4902.5
Atlantic City510$91,4302.4
Edison2,270$73,4801.4
Newark2,010$94,2101.3
Camden660$56,3400.8
